MKPolylineView
Наследование
-
NSObject -
UIResponder -
UIView -
MKOverlayView -
MKOverlayPathView -
MKPolylineView
-
NSObject -
UIResponder -
UIView -
MKOverlayView -
MKOverlayPathView -
MKPolylineView
Соответствует
-
AnyObject -
CVarArgType -
Сопоставимый -
Hashable -
NSCoding -
NSObjectProtocol -
Печатаемый -
Reflectable -
UIAccessibilityIdentification -
UIAppearance -
UIAppearanceContainer -
UICoordinateSpace -
UIDynamicItem -
UITraitEnvironment -
NSCoding -
NSObject -
UIAppearance -
UIAppearanceContainer -
UICoordinateSpace -
UIDynamicItem -
UITraitEnvironment
Оператор импорта
Swift
import MapKit
Objective C
@import MapKit;
Доступность
Доступный в iOS 4.0 и позже.
MKPolylineView класс обеспечивает визуальное представление для MKPolyline объект пометок. Это представление перечеркивает путь, представленный аннотацией. (Этот класс не заполняет область, включенную путем.) Можно изменить цвет и другие атрибуты получения пути путем изменения свойств, наследованных от MKOverlayPathView класс. Этот класс обычно используется как есть и не разделяется на подклассы.
В iOS 7 и позже, используйте MKPolylineRenderer класс для отображения оверлейных программ ломаной линии вместо этого.
-
- initWithPolyline:(iOS 7.0)Инициализирует и возвращает новое представление наложения с помощью указанного объекта наложения ломаной линии
Оператор осуждения
Используйте
MKPolylineRendererобъект вместо этого.Объявление
Objective C
- (instancetype)initWithPolyline:(MKPolyline *)polylineПараметры
polylineОбъект наложения ломаной линии, содержащий информацию о пути, который перечеркнется. Этот объект должен иметь по крайней мере две точки, определенные для этого представления для рисования соответствующего пути.
Возвращаемое значение
Новая ломаная линия накладывает представление.
Оператор импорта
Objective C
@import MapKit;Доступность
Доступный в iOS 4.0 и позже.
Осуждаемый в iOS 7.0.
-
Объект наложения ломаной линии, содержащий информацию, раньше рисовал наложение. (только для чтения)
Оператор осуждения
Используйте
MKPolylineRendererобъект вместо этого.Объявление
Objective C
@property(nonatomic, readonly) MKPolyline *polylineОператор импорта
Objective C
@import MapKit;Доступность
Доступный в iOS 4.0 и позже.
Осуждаемый в iOS 7.0.
